“Jesus said to him, ‘Today salvation has come to this house, because this man, too, is a son of Abraham.  For the Son of Man came to seek and to save what was lost.” (Luke 19:9,10)

 

 

Upon Jesus’s entering Jericho, a tax collector Zacchaeus became quite intrigued.  Given his stature, he couldn’t see over the crowd.  His curiosity compelled him to climb a sycamore-fig tree “since Jesus was coming that way.”

 

Perhaps equally curiously, Jesus tells Zacchaeus that He would be visiting this chief tax collector’s house.  While Zacchaeus “welcomed him gladly,” the people questioned the prudence of this move and muttered about Jesus’s going to the house of a “sinner.”  Nonetheless, Jesus’s presence further compels Zacchaeus towards repentance, as he promises to pay back “four times” the amount by which he had created the people.  Jesus brings restoration for Zacchaeus’s heart and reconciliation with others.

 

We may also highlight Jesus’s missional commitment in vv. 9,10, which provides the focus and summary of Jesus’s ministry.  Please notice that, while the verse pertains to all people, the “saving” is ultimately personally restorative.  Reading the verse again, we find great joy in realizing that, like for Zacchaeus, “salvation has come to this house, because this man, too, is a son of Abraham.”  Our identity has changed because Jesus has come into our hearts and homes, changing us from the lost to the joyfully found.
